## Executive Snapshot
**What it is:** Sneakers Drops is a release calendar and raffle discovery app for sneaker enthusiasts on iOS.
**Why users hire it:** Users hire the app to aggregate fragmented drop dates and raffle links into a single, time-saving dashboard, reducing the effort required to secure limited-edition footwear.

## Rivals Landscape {#rivals}

> Competitive positioning identified by AI analysis of app features, category, and market signals.

### Sneakers Drops: Release＋Raffle vs GOAT – Sneakers & Apparel — Head to Head
- **[GOAT – Sneakers & Apparel](https://marlvel.ai/intel-report/shopping/com-airgoat-goat-ios)** by 1661, Inc.: Dominates the sneaker ecosystem by integrating a massive secondary marketplace with release tracking, creating a high-barrier network effect.
  - **Moat strength:** High — sustainable advantage over 12 months
  - **Key differences:**
    - Integrates a full-scale authentication service for every transaction, ensuring buyer trust in the secondary market.
    - Operates a massive, centralized inventory system that allows users to buy and sell directly within the app.
    - Leverages a global logistics network to handle shipping and verification, which the target app lacks entirely.
  - **Where Sneakers Drops: Release＋Raffle wins:**
    - ✅ Focuses exclusively on release and raffle discovery, avoiding the cluttered marketplace UX of larger platforms.
    - ✅ Provides a lightweight, niche-specific experience for users who only care about drop dates and raffle links.
  - **Where GOAT – Sneakers & Apparel wins:**
    - ❌ Captures the entire user journey from discovery to purchase and verification within a single unified interface.
    - ❌ Maintains deep liquidity and pricing data that informs users on market value, not just release dates.
  - **Verdict:** The target app should avoid direct marketplace competition and instead double down on being the fastest, most reliable notification engine for raffles.

### Contenders (Strong Challengers)
- **[StockX - Sneakers and Apparel](https://marlvel.ai/intel-report/shopping/com-campless-campless)** by StockX LLC [Moat: High]: A primary competitor in the sneaker resale space that utilizes a stock-market-style pricing model for all listed items.
  - Utilizes a real-time bidding and ask system that provides transparent market value for every sneaker model.
  - Expands beyond sneakers into collectibles, electronics, and streetwear, capturing a broader share of the enthusiast wallet.
- **[adidas: Shop Shoes & Clothing](https://marlvel.ai/intel-report/shopping/com-adidas-app)** by adidas [Moat: Medium]: Direct brand-owned channel that bypasses third-party aggregators by offering exclusive access to members.
  - Provides direct-to-consumer access to exclusive drops and member-only events that third-party apps cannot replicate.
  - Integrates loyalty program rewards directly into the shopping experience, incentivizing long-term brand retention.
- **[Foot Locker - Shop Releases](https://marlvel.ai/intel-report/shopping/com-footlocker-approved)** by Foot Locker Retail, Inc. [Moat: Medium]: A major retail player that controls the physical distribution of high-heat releases through its own reservation system.
  - Operates a physical store reservation system that allows users to secure pairs for local in-store pickup.
  - Leverages a massive brick-and-mortar footprint to facilitate omnichannel release events that digital-only apps cannot match.

### Peers (What They Do Better)
- **[KicksOnFire: Release Dates](https://marlvel.ai/intel-report/shopping/com-kicksonfire-kicksonfire)** by KicksOnFire: A legacy release calendar app that shares the target's core value proposition of tracking sneaker drop dates.
  - Maintains a long-standing community forum and editorial content hub that drives organic traffic and user engagement.
  - Offers a comprehensive historical database of sneaker releases dating back over a decade for research purposes.
- **[Grailed – Buy & Sell Fashion](https://marlvel.ai/intel-report/shopping/grailed-buy-sell-fashion)** by Grailed, Inc: Adjacent marketplace focusing on high-end streetwear and curated fashion rather than just mass-market sneaker releases.
  - Features a community-driven curation model that emphasizes unique, rare, and vintage fashion pieces over new releases.
  - Provides a peer-to-peer selling platform that allows for more flexible pricing and direct communication between users.
- **[Finish Line – Shop Exclusive](https://marlvel.ai/intel-report/shopping/finish-line-shop-exclusive)** by Finish Line, Inc.: Retailer-specific app providing access to exclusive inventory and a loyalty program for frequent shoppers.
  - Ties release access directly to a loyalty point system, rewarding frequent shoppers with better chances at drops.
  - Provides integrated order tracking and account management for all purchases made through the retail chain.
